The Mechanics of a Cracked Canvas
A cracked canvas is a common issue that can arise from various factors, including aging, environmental conditions, or improper handling. When a canvas cracks, the paint and underlying fabric become detached, leading to a compromised surface. To understand how to fix a cracked canvas, it's essential to grasp the fundamental principles of canvas construction and the causes of cracking.
Canvases are typically made from a combination of natural and synthetic fibers, woven together to create a strong yet flexible fabric. Over time, exposure to light, temperature fluctuations, and humidity can cause the canvas to expand and contract, leading to micro-cracks. If left unchecked, these cracks can grow and compromise the integrity of the canvas, ultimately affecting the artwork or craft.
5 Fixes To Smooth Out Your Cracked Canvas
So, how can you fix a cracked canvas? The answer lies in understanding the different types of cracks and developing a tailored approach. Here are five fixes to smooth out your cracked canvas, each addressing a specific type of crack:
- Small hairline cracks: Applying a thin layer of gesso or acrylic medium can help to fill and seal these fine cracks, creating a smooth surface.
- Medium-sized cracks: For more pronounced cracks, use a mixture of gesso, water, and a small amount of paint to fill and blend the affected area.
- Deep cracks: In cases of extensive cracking, it's often necessary to apply a reinforced layer of fabric or resin to stabilize the canvas.
- Paint flaking off: In this scenario, a combination of gentle cleaning and re-painting can help to restore the original finish.
- Canvas tears: For tears, use a specialized adhesive or fabric tape to repair the affected area, ensuring a seamless finish.
